ETSI EN 303 204 Wireless M-Bus Protocol Validation for Smart Meters
The ETSI EN 303 204 standard specifies requirements and test methods for the interoperability of wireless communication systems in smart metering applications. This protocol is crucial as it enables seamless communication between different types of smart meters, ensuring accurate data transmission over a wireless medium.

The Wireless M-Bus protocol is designed for low-power consumption and robust communication in harsh environments typical of smart meter installations. Compliance with this standard ensures that meters operate reliably under various environmental conditions, enhancing the overall performance and longevity of smart metering systems.
